Skip to content

Instantly share code, notes, and snippets.

View ohsawa0515's full-sized avatar

Shuichi Ohsawa ohsawa0515

View GitHub Profile
@voluntas
voluntas / loadtest.rst
Last active April 3, 2024 03:25
負荷試験コトハジメ
@hokkai7go
hokkai7go / dynamodb_table_size_item_count.sh
Created January 25, 2017 11:36
DynamoDBのストレージ容量(バイト単位)と項目数を出したときのスクリプト
#!/bin/bash
table_list=`AWS_PROFILE=hoge aws dynamodb list-tables | jq -r '.TableNames[]'`
for table in $table_list
do
table_size=`AWS_PROFILE=hoge aws dynamodb describe-table --table-name $table| jq -r '.[].TableSizeBytes'`
if expr $table_size \< 1024 > /dev/null
then
table_size="${table_size} Bytes"
@jshiell
jshiell / icinga-on-centos.sh
Last active February 27, 2016 16:10
Icinga on CentOS 6.4 via RPM
# These are very quick & dirty notes on getting Icinga installed on Centos 6.5 via RPMs,
# as most documentation seems to be based around source installation. It's mostly recovered from
# my history as I worked it out, so no guarantees are offered.
# Make EPEL available
sudo rpm -Uvh http://mirror.bytemark.co.uk/fedora/epel/6/i386/epel-release-6-8.noarch.rpm
# Install HTTPd
sudo yum install httpd
sudo service https start
@mikeda
mikeda / nagios_alert.sh
Created May 27, 2013 06:10
ホストを指定してNagiosのアラートを停止するスクリプト
#!/bin/bash
### 使い方
### アラート停止:nagios_alert.sh stop web01 db01
### アラート再開:nagios_alert.sh start web01 db01
command_file="/var/spool/nagios/cmd/nagios.cmd"
if [ $# -lt 2 ];then
echo "usage: $0 <start|stop> hosts1 host2 ..."
@mirakui
mirakui / Gemfile
Created July 19, 2010 09:44
AWS S3 read/write Benchmark
source :gemcutter
gem 'pit'
gem 'sauberia-aws-s3'